将测试进行到底

发布新日志

  • Selenium for Java

    2013-02-07 14:42:12

    Refer to:  http://seleniumcn.cn/read.php?tid=3669&page=1
    1. Install firefox
    2. Download webdriver for Java: selenium-java-2.29.0.zip
    at: http://code.google.com/p/selenium/downloads/list
    3. Extract selenium-java-2.29.0.zip to lib of new project in Eclipse.
    4. New a class, and paste below code into it:
      
    import org.openqa.selenium.By;
    import org.openqa.selenium.WebDriver;
    import org.openqa.selenium.WebElement;
    import org.openqa.selenium.firefox.FirefoxDriver;
    public class Seleniumcn {
    public static void main(String args[]) throws Exception {

    WebDriver driver = new FirefoxDriver();
    driver.get("http://www.baidu.com");
    WebElement query = driver.findElement(By.name("wd"));
    query.sendKeys("selenium 中文论坛");
    WebElement btn = driver.findElement(By.id("su"));
    btn.click();
    Thread.sleep(5000);
    WebElement link = driver.findElement(By
    .xpath("//a[@href='http://seleniumcn.cn/']"));
    link.click();
    Thread.sleep(5000);
    driver.switchTo().window(driver.getWindowHandles().toArray(new String[0])[1]);
    System.out.println(driver.getTitle());
    driver.quit();
    }
    }

    5. Run as-> java application

Open Toolbar